How MCP is Changing Enterprise AI Integration

The shift from isolated AI tools to fully integrated intelligent systems is accelerating. What once seemed like a distant vision of seamlessly connected AI workflows is becoming reality in forward-thinking businesses across industries. For years, integration challenges have been the primary bottleneck slowing enterprise AI adoption. Organizations have struggled with fragmented implementations, brittle API connections, and the inability to maintain context across different systems and workflows. The result has been a landscape of AI pilot projects that never scale and intelligent tools that operate in silos, unable to deliver on their transformative promise.

The Model Context Protocol (MCP) is becoming a key enabler for scalable, flexible, and context-aware AI integration in the enterprise. This new standard is changing how organizations think about connecting AI models to their business systems, promising to unlock the full potential of enterprise AI at scale.
